i just installed an aftermarket deck, keeping the bose amps and speakers with success.

the bose head unit doesnt have the regular (40 watts x 4) speaker output that most hu have. instead it just has pre amp outputs (like the red white rca plugs on the back of an aftermarket hu). each one runs to one stock a stock amplifier, then to the speaker.(on my 98 i30, each speaker has its own amp.)

if you have 3 pre amp outputs (front rear and sub) on the back of your deck you don't need any any special adaptors. you can just splice a couple rca cables and connect them to the speaker inputs.if not you can buy a hi level to low level adaptor at walmart for like 10 bucks.

i bought a regular adapter at best buy for $20 so i wouldnt have to cut any stock wires.

you have to connect the amp on/off wire to a switched power source. i just used the remote wire on my deck.
